Who Accredits Northwest Nazarene University?

Northwest Nazarene University (NNU) is accredited by Northwest Commission on Colleges and Universities. It has 4 programmatic accredited programs.

Institutional Accreditation of Northwest Nazarene University

Northwest Nazarene University is accredited by Northwest Commission on Colleges and Universities.
Institutional Accreditation
Agency NameAccreditation StatusPeriods
Northwest Commission on Colleges and UniversitiesAccredited9/1/1930 - Current

Programmatic Accreditation

Accreditator: Commission on Accrediting of the Association of Theological Schools

ProgramAccreditation StatusPeriods
Theology (THEOL) - Freestanding schools, as well as programs affiliated with larger institutions, offering graduate professional education for ministry and graduate study of theologyAccredited6/5/2018 - Current

Accreditator: Commission on Collegiate Nursing Education

ProgramAccreditation StatusPeriods
Nursing (CNURED) - Nursing education programs at the baccalaureate degree levelsAccredited4/20/2002 - Current
Nursing (CNURED) - Nursing education programs at the graduate degree levelsAccredited10/20/2010 - Current

Accreditator: National Association of Schools of Music, Commission on Accreditation

ProgramAccreditation StatusPeriods
Music (MUS) - Institutions and units within institutions offering degree-granting and/or non-degree-granting programsAccredited9/1/1985 - 8/1/2014
